Alivia Goldhill London, United Kingdom
Alivia is a London-based artist who creates large, soft interactive sculptures to combat the loneliness she experiences online. The interaction that takes place is key and informs her practice. She graduated from Coventry University in BA Fine Art (2021) and is graduating from Central Saint Martins in MA Fine Art (2023).
Undigitism, Alivia's movement, is a creative approach to combat loneliness in the digital age. It finds inspiration from childhood activities and focuses on play to create deeper social bonds. Alivia uses soft and colorful fabrics to encourage touch and intimacy, resulting in a reformation of social bonds between participants. Her work is a powerful reminder of the importance of human interaction and the value of taking time to connect with others in meaningful ways. Currently Alivia is exploriong the context in which her sculptures are exhibited has become an underlying personal experiment, exploring the levels and quality of interactions in public and gallery spaces.
